Quel'Ron House is a sophomore guard who leads Southern Illinois in scoring at 14.9 points per game this season. He is a disruptive defender, averaging 1.7 steals per game.
Quel'Ron House came to Southern Illinois as a transfer from Jacksonville State, where the Louisville native had begun his college career. He quickly made an impact with the Salukis, earning Missouri Valley Conference Newcomer of the Week honors early in his sophomore season. A dynamic 6-foot guard known for his ability to slash to the basket and finish with a crafty floater in the lane, House has established himself as SIU's primary scoring threat and playmaker under head coach Scott Nagy.
